My Process

A structured journey.

01

Map

We define your intake flow: consult call, direct booking, waitlist, or referral out.

02

Connect

I integrate SimplePractice, Calendly, TherapyNotes, or your platform of choice.

03

Style

The scheduling experience is styled to match your site as far as the platform allows.

04

Test

I run real bookings end to end on phone and desktop before it goes live.

Which scheduling platform should I use?

If you already use an EHR like SimplePractice or TherapyNotes, use its scheduler. If you only need consult calls, Calendly is simpler and cheaper.
